
QuickBooks エラー1603の完全ガイド:インストール失敗を自力で修復する方法
QuickBooks デスクトップのインストールやアップデート中に表示される「エラー1603」は、原因が特定しにくく厄介に感じられます。主な原因は Microsoft .NET Framework の破損、Windows インストーラーの問題、権限不足、またはインストールファイルそのものの破損です。本稿では、初心者でも実行できる具体的な対処手順を段階的に解説し、問題の切り分けと根本的な修復へ導きます。作業前の準備や注意点も含め、よくある落とし穴とその回避法まで網羅します。
- エラー1603とは何か──発生タイミングと基本的な意味
- よくある原因と影響
- 代表的な解決策の概要
- 主要な修復手順と詳細解説
- トラブルシューティングのチェックリスト(実行順)
- 実行上の注意点とよくある失敗例
- それでも解決しない場合の最終手段と問い合わせ先
- まとめ:原因を切り分け、手順を順に実行することが鍵
エラー1603とは何か──発生タイミングと基本的な意味
エラー1603はWindows環境での一般的な「インストール失敗」を示すエラーコードの一つで、QuickBooks のインストールや更新処理が途中で停止した際に表示されます。技術的にはインストーラーが必要なコンポーネントの登録やファイルの書き込みに失敗したことを示しており、背後には以下のような要素が絡むことが多いです。まずは作業を始める前に、重要な会社ファイル(*.QBファイル)や設定のバックアップを必ず取得してください。
よくある原因と影響
エラー1603が発生する代表的な原因には、次のようなものがあります。これらを理解しておくことで修復手順の優先順位付けが容易になります。原因が複数重なっていることも珍しくありません。
代表的な解決策の概要
以下に示す対処法は、手順の実行順序として一般的に効果が高い順に並べています。各項目で説明する手順を順に実行し、問題が解消されたかを確認してください。作業前に管理者権限でログインしていること、重要データのバックアップを取っていることを確認してください。
主要な修復手順と詳細解説
1. QuickBooks Install Diagnostic Tool(Tool Hub)を使う
QuickBooks が提供する「Install Diagnostic Tool」は、.NET Framework、MSI(Windows インストーラー)、およびその他のインストール関連コンポーネントの自動診断・修復を行います。手順は次の通りです。まず公式サイトから QuickBooks Tool Hub をダウンロードしてインストールします。Tool Hub を起動し「Installation Issues(または同等の項目)」を選び、QuickBooks Install Diagnostic Tool を実行します。処理には環境によって最大20分程度かかる場合があるため、処理が終わるまで待機し、その後PCを再起動してから QuickBooks のインストールを再試行してください。
2. Microsoft .NET Framework の修復
エラーの多くは .NET Framework の破損に起因します。まずは Microsoft が提供する .NET Framework Repair Tool を実行して自動修復を試みます。ツールが利用できない環境や症状が深刻な場合は、Windows の「プログラムと機能」または「Windows の機能の有効化または無効化」から .NET Framework 3.5 および 4.x 系が有効になっているか確認し、必要に応じて無効化→再有効化や再インストールを行います。手動での再インストールが必要な場合は、Microsoft の公式ダウンロードから該当バージョンを入手して実行してください。
3. Windows Update とシステムの整合性確認
Windows OS が最新状態でないと、インストーラーや .NET の更新が当たらずエラーを引き起こすことがあります。Windows Update を実行して未適用の更新プログラムをすべて適用し、適用後は再起動を行ってください。さらにシステムファイルチェッカー(sfc /scannow)や DISM(展開イメージの管理)コマンドを使ってシステム整合性を確認・修復することも有効です。
4. 管理者権限とインストールの実行方法を確認
インストールを実行する際に管理者権限がないとファイルの書き込みやレジストリの変更が失敗する場合があります。インストールファイルを右クリックして「管理者として実行」を選び、UAC(ユーザーアカウント制御)の確認が出たら許可してください。企業ネットワークやドメイン環境では、IT管理者に一時的にローカル管理者権限の付与を依頼する必要がある場合があります。
5. セキュリティソフトの影響を排除する
ウイルス対策ソフトやエンドポイント保護はインストーラーのファイル操作をブロックする可能性があります。作業を行う前に一時的にサードパーティのセキュリティソフトを無効化するか、例外リストにインストーラーの実行ファイルを追加してください。作業終了後は必ずセキュリティソフトを再有効化してください。
6. ロックされたファイルや残存ファイルの処理
過去のインストールが中断され、一部ファイルがロックされたままになっていると再インストールが失敗します。インストール前に QuickBooks 関連の一時ファイルや *.ND ファイル(ネットワーク設定ファイル)をチェックし、問題がある場合はファイル名を変更して対処します。具体的にはインストール前に QuickBooks を完全に終了させ、タスクマネージャーで関係プロセスが残っていないか確認してください。
7. クリーンインストール(アンインストール→再インストール)
上記の手順で解決しない場合は、QuickBooks のクリーンインストールを検討します。まず通常のアンインストールを行い、アンインストール後にインストールフォルダや関連レジストリの残骸を削除します。QuickBooks が提供する「Clean Install Tool」を使用すると安全にクリーンインストール用の準備ができます。最終的に最新版のインストーラーを公式サイトからダウンロードして、管理者権限で再インストールを行ってください。重要な会社ファイルは必ず事前にバックアップしてから実行してください。
トラブルシューティングのチェックリスト(実行順)
以下の表は、原因別に推奨される対処法と作業目安を簡潔にまとめたものです。まずは左から順に試し、改善がなければ次の列の手順へ進んでください。
| 想定原因 | 推奨対処法 | 作業目安 |
|---|---|---|
| .NET Framework の破損 | .NET Repair Tool 実行 → 必要で再インストール | 30〜90分 |
| Windows インストーラーの不具合 | QuickBooks Install Diagnostic Tool 実行 → Windows Update | 20〜60分 |
| 権限不足 | 管理者として実行 / 管理者権限で再ログオン | 5分 |
| セキュリティソフトの干渉 | 一時無効化または例外設定追加 | 5〜15分 |
| ファイルロックや残存ファイル | .NDファイル確認・名前変更、クリーンインストール | 30〜120分 |
実行上の注意点とよくある失敗例
作業中にやりがちな失敗は、バックアップを取らずにアンインストールやフォルダ削除を行ってしまうこと、セキュリティソフトを無効にしたまま放置すること、または管理者権限の確認を怠ることです。これらはデータ消失やセキュリティリスクにつながるため、手順どおりに慎重に進めてください。また、企業環境ではネットワーク管理者と事前に連携を取ることを推奨します。
それでも解決しない場合の最終手段と問い合わせ先
上記すべてを試しても解決しない場合は、QuickBooks の公式サポートにログやエラーメッセージを添えて問い合わせるのが確実です。問い合わせ時には、実行した手順、使用している QuickBooks のバージョン、Windows のバージョン、発生時刻と再現手順を詳細に伝えると対応が早まります。企業利用であれば、IT部門や導入ベンダーにも同時に相談してください。
まとめ:原因を切り分け、手順を順に実行することが鍵
QuickBooks エラー1603は発生原因が複数重なることが多いため、焦らず一つずつ切り分けていくことが最も有効です。まずは QuickBooks Install Diagnostic Tool を実行し、次に .NET Framework の修復、Windows Update、管理者権限、セキュリティソフト確認、最後にクリーンインストールという流れで対処してください。事前のバックアップと管理者権限の確認を怠らなければ、多くのケースで復旧が見込めます。必要に応じて専門サポートへ連絡し、ログ情報を共有することで迅速な解決が期待できます。